India is known for its rich cultural heritage and elaborate traditions, which are also reflected in its home decorations. Indian decor is characterized by vibrant colors, intricate patterns, and a strong emphasis on spirituality and symbolism. From intricate handcrafted textiles to ornate metalwork and intricate wood carvings, india decorations are a beautiful way to infuse your home with a touch of traditional Indian charm.
One of the most iconic elements of Indian home decor is the use of vibrant colors. Indian culture celebrates the use of bold and bright hues, such as deep reds, rich blues, vibrant yellows, and lush greens. These colors are often used to create intricate patterns and designs that are both eye-catching and visually striking. Colorful tapestries, handwoven rugs, and embroidered pillows are just a few examples of how Indian decor incorporates these vibrant colors into the home.
Another hallmark of Indian decorations is the emphasis on intricate patterns and designs. Whether it’s the delicate paisley motifs of traditional textiles, the geometric patterns of handcrafted rugs, or the ornate carvings of wooden furniture, Indian decor is all about attention to detail. Each piece is carefully crafted by skilled artisans who have honed their craft over generations, resulting in beautiful and intricate designs that add a touch of elegance to any space.
Spirituality and symbolism also play a central role in Indian home decor. Many Indian decorations are infused with spiritual meaning, such as the use of sacred symbols like the lotus flower, the Om symbol, or the tree of life. These symbols are believed to bring good luck, prosperity, and positive energy into the home, making them popular choices for wall hangings, sculptures, and other decorative items. Additionally, Indian decor often incorporates elements of nature, such as floral motifs, animal figures, and natural materials like wood, stone, and metal, which are all thought to connect the home to the natural world and promote a sense of harmony and balance.
One of the most popular forms of india decorations is the use of traditional textiles. Indian textiles are renowned for their exquisite craftsmanship and intricate designs, which are often handmade using ancient techniques passed down through generations. From luxurious silk saris to handwoven cotton bedspreads, Indian textiles are a beautiful way to add a touch of traditional Indian elegance to your home. You can incorporate these textiles into your decor through throw pillows, curtains, tablecloths, and upholstery, or even display them as works of art on your walls.
Metalwork is another important element of Indian home decor. Indian artisans are skilled in working with a variety of metals, including brass, copper, silver, and gold, to create stunning pieces of decor that add a touch of opulence to any space. From intricately carved brass lamps to ornate silver trays, Indian metalwork is both functional and decorative, making it a versatile choice for adding a touch of glamour to your home. You can incorporate metalwork into your decor through light fixtures, wall art, sculptures, and decorative accents, or even use it to create custom furniture pieces that showcase the artistry of Indian craftsmanship.
Wood carvings are another popular form of india decorations that add a touch of elegance and sophistication to any space. Indian wood carvers are known for their skill in creating intricate designs and patterns using traditional carving techniques that have been passed down through generations. From intricately carved wooden doors to ornate coffee tables and decorative screens, Indian wood carvings are a beautiful way to infuse your home with a touch of traditional Indian charm. You can incorporate wood carvings into your decor through furniture, wall panels, decorative boxes, and other home accessories, or even commission custom pieces that showcase the unique beauty of Indian craftsmanship.
